Brick by Brick

by @kewayne-wadley

I want to build a home with you a place pieced together of words, passed from you to me. Eventually, the walls will breathe, and they, too, will whisper through our bones. No matter how old we get, they will still be there. Although neither of us will completely own this home, what we will own is how it makes us feel and the memories we'll soon sit on like furniture. A place we'll come to spend most of our time, an inner standing that it will house both of us, no matter how we choose to express ourselves. The first meal we'll have, I'll season with my smile so you can taste what I taste and feel what I feel when I see you. Then you'll understand why I have nothing to hide, why I open and include you in different places in my life. In this home I want to build with you, there isn't a wind or a force that could blow it down. Even if we were to separate, my hands will still remember how we built it brick by brick, the mortar sealed with a kiss from your lips
